Cost of Porous Paving Installation in Grand Junction
Porous paving is an eco-friendly and sustainable solution for managing stormwater runoff and reducing environmental impact. In Grand Junction, CO, the cost of installing porous paving can vary based on several factors. Understanding these factors and the common tasks involved can help homeowners and businesses budget effectively for their projects.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Material Type: Different porous paving materials, such as permeable concrete, asphalt, or pavers, have varying costs.
- Project Size: Larger areas will require more materials and labor, influencing the overall cost.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the site, including necessary excavation and grading, can affect the cost.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Grand Junction, CO, can vary and will impact the installation cost.
- Drainage Requirements: Additional drainage systems or modifications can increase the total cost.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Accessibility: Difficult-to-access sites may incur additional charges for transportation and labor.
Common Tasks and Costs
Task | Average Cost (Grand Junction, CO) |
---|---|
Permeable Concrete Installation | $8 - $12 per square foot |
Permeable Asphalt Installation | $7 - $10 per square foot |
Porous Pavers Installation | $10 - $20 per square foot |
Site Preparation and Excavation |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Drainage System Installation |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Permits and Inspections | $200 - $500 |
Labor Costs | $50 - $75 per hour |
